首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

QSH声明与Atlassian中的Zephyr API不匹配

是指在使用Zephyr API进行测试管理时,提交的请求中的QSH声明与实际的API不一致。

QSH(Query String Hash)是一种在请求中使用的签名算法,用于验证请求的完整性和安全性。在Zephyr API中,QSH是通过对请求的查询参数进行哈希计算而生成的。当QSH声明与实际的Zephyr API不匹配时,可能导致请求无法通过验证,进而无法正常访问API。

为了解决QSH声明与Zephyr API不匹配的问题,可以采取以下步骤:

  1. 检查API文档:仔细查阅Atlassian Zephyr的API文档,确保了解每个API的要求和限制,包括所需的查询参数和QSH声明的生成规则。
  2. 生成正确的QSH声明:根据API文档中的说明,使用正确的算法和参数生成QSH声明。通常情况下,需要对请求的查询参数进行排序和编码,并应用适当的哈希算法生成QSH。
  3. 检查请求参数:检查请求中的查询参数是否正确,并确保没有缺失或错误的参数。确保所有必需的参数都包含在请求中,并按照API文档的要求进行正确的编码。
  4. 更新请求头:将生成的QSH声明添加到请求头中的Authorization字段中,以便服务器进行验证。确保Authorization字段格式正确且完整。
  5. 进行测试和调试:使用生成的QSH声明重新发送API请求,并根据返回的响应进行测试和调试。如果仍然出现不匹配的问题,可以尝试查看服务器返回的详细错误信息,以帮助确定问题的根源。

在解决QSH声明与Zephyr API不匹配的过程中,可以使用腾讯云的云计算产品提供的相关服务来支持开发和测试工作。例如,腾讯云的云服务器、对象存储、API网关等产品可以提供稳定的基础设施和丰富的功能来支持云计算和开发工作。具体产品信息和介绍可以在腾讯云官方网站上找到。

腾讯云相关产品链接: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Jira插件安装

该插件是 Team Calendars plugin for Confluence一部分,用于利用Confluence Team Calendars JIRA进行通信 Atlassian Free...实施或支持中心,如可以实现工作流后置函数触发新建一个项目、触发生成跨项目的问题 54 Zephyr 扩展JIRA功能,提供符合成本效益、精益求精测试管理 Zephyr 3000 55 JIRA...58 Atlassian Developer Toolbox 为使用AtlassianAPI开发插件或应用程序提供一些列辅助开发工具 59 CustomWare Create and Link...83 Field Security 可以对任意自定义字段、时间跟踪和经办人字段设置读、写权限 84 Zephyr Enterprise Connector 一个实时测试管理系统,通过JIRA...Sonar数据 87 JIRA REST Java Client 通过JIRA新生REST API,使JIRA远程通信变得更简单 88 JEditor - Rich Text Editor

8.7K40

使用Chainlit、Qdrant和Zephyr构建用于文档问答大型语言模型应用程序

该博客介绍了一种利用Zephyr-7B Beta模型作为大型语言模型应用,以及Langchain和Chainlit。在这里,我将调查它们各自能力,并展示它们在开发交互式聊天应用程序潜力。...•重新排序上下文检索结果:直接返回检索到文档,可以使用给定查询上下文来压缩它们,以便只返回相关信息。•生成AI系统集成:将检索到文档及其元数据传递给生成AI系统。...拥有70亿个参数Zephyr经过在Mistral上微调,产生了Llama 2 70B Chat在各种基准测试(如ARC、HellaSwag、MMLU和TruthfulQA)相当结果。...= 您 COHERE API KEY1 您可以在以下网址注册自己并获取API密钥:https://dashboard.cohere.com/api-keys 下载模型参数文件 从以下链接下载模型文件并保存到当前工作目录...•它使用这些库类和函数进行自然语言处理、文档检索和系统配置。 Cohere API密钥配置 •代码从配置文件(.env)读取Cohere API密钥,并将其设置为环境变量。

1.4K20
  • 2024年最佳软件测试工具40强清单

    顶级软件测试工具清单 - 有助于组织端到端测试周期 1)Xray Xray 是排名第一手动自动化测试管理应用,专为质量保证而设计。它是一个功能齐全工具,能够无缝集成于 Jira 。...使用灵活内置模板或创建您自己自定义模板 CI/CD/DevOps 流水线工具集成,包括 JIRA、Bugzilla、Jenkins、TFS 等 企业版专为大型团队和关键任务项目设计 支持...功能特点: 大量第三方集成常见错误跟踪器、自动化工具和其他强大API 完全可定制且灵活,可满足QA团队不断变化需求:定制字段、视图、权限、问题工作流等 重用测试并跨不同版本和产品关联结果 独特层次过滤树...功能特点: 在编写代码情况下创建和执行测试用例 实现E2E测试自动化,覆盖率超过90% 启用辅助功能测试 通过Mindmaps功能定义测试计划和设计测试用例 Jira、Jenkins、ALM、QTest...Jira、Azure DevOps、Pivotal Tracker和许多其他问题跟踪器本机集成 TestRail、XRay、Zephyr和许多其他测试用例管理系统本机集成 Jenkins、Github

    88110

    zephyr笔记 5.3.1 Zephyr 版本 MCUboot 编译和使用

    我正在学习 Zephyr,一个很可能会用到很多物联网设备上操作系统,如果你也感兴趣,可点此查看帖子zephyr学习笔记汇总。 2 概述 第一步是确保您主板在其设备树具有如下定义闪存分区。...例如 frdm_k64f .dts文件是 boards/arm/ frdm_k64f/frdm_k64f.dts。要确保 board 目录下.dts文件标签实际使用硬件相匹配。...在编译它之前需要做一些配置,其中大部分可以按照 boot/ zephyr CMakeLists.txt 文件说明完成,其中有部分注释是操作指导。...ninja 除了在 DTS 定义分区之外,还需要一些关于闪存布局附加信息来编译 MCUboot。所有需要配置都在 boot/zephyr/include/ target.h收集。...这通常使用 Intel Hex映像(.hex)而不是原始二进制映像(.bin)闪存工具无关,因为前者包含目标地址信息。

    1.9K10

    Zephyr模型详解

    评价指标 dDPO改进了聊天功能 与其他7B模型相比,Zephyr-7B在MT-Bench和AlpacaEval基准测试展示了卓越性能 在两个基准测试中都明显优于其他dSFT模型,大型开放式模型相比...,Zephyr-7BLlama2-Chat 70B差距很小,在MT-Bench和AlpacaEval近距离内得分更接近,差异超过两个标准差。...直接在反馈数据(dSFT-2)上运行dSFT不会导致明显性能改进。在完整Zephyr模型结合dDPO和dDSFT,可以在两个基准测试中大幅提高性能。...Zephyr 7B αZephyr 7B β dSFT最初是在整个UltraChat语料库上运行,得到了Zephyr 7B α,但后来作者发现,聊天模型倾向于用不正确大写来回应,并且会用“我没有个人经验...所以为了在训练数据处理这些问题,应用了truecasing启发式来修复语法错误(大约占数据集5%),以及几个过滤器来关注有用性并删除希望模型响应。

    37130

    每日学术速递10.29

    我们进一步引入了一种新颖条件提示模块,该模块根据输入图像对局部细节进行提示,从而进一步提高性能。我们将我们方法指定为 SD4Match,是语义匹配稳定扩散缩写。...Subjects: cs.CL 2.Zephyr: Direct Distillation of LM Alignment 标题:Zephyr:LM 对准直接蒸馏 作者:Lewis Tunstall,...该方法只需要几个小时训练,在微调过程不需要任何额外采样。最终结果 Zephyr-7B 为 7B 参数模型设定了最先进聊天基准,并且不需要人工注释。...受大型语言模型(LLM)成功启发,我们目标是开发一种面向图 LLM,即使没有下游图数据任何可用信息,也可以在不同下游数据集和任务实现高度泛化。...在这项工作,我们提出了 GraphGPT 框架,该框架将法学硕士图结构知识图指令调整范例结合起来。我们框架包含一个文本图形基础组件,以在文本信息和图形结构之间建立联系。

    36030

    50个常见 Java 错误及避免方法(第三部分)

    这通常是由于代码声明存在错误或为其分配适当内存而引起。 32....MyStruct ms = new MyStruct(); 要修复此错误,以下这些提示可以提供帮助: 确保源文件名称和类名称匹配——包括大小写。 检查软件包语句是否正确或是否缺失。...很像“NoClassDefFoundError”,在以下情况下会出现这个问题: 该文件不在正确目录。 类名称必须文件名称相同(不包括文件扩展名)。 名称区分大小写。 36....系统没有足够内存来支持新连接。 44.“SSLException” 此Java软件错误消息发生在SSL相关操作出现故障时候。...以下示例来自Atlassian(@Atlassian): com.sun.jersey.api.client.ClientHandlerException:javax.net.ssl.SSLException

    1.5K30

    Atlassian 使用边车和高容错设计将可用性提升到 6 个 9 以上

    客户端应用程序一起部署边车作为 Web 服务器缓存远程扩展,并通过多个 TCS 部署通信来提高可用性。下图描绘了 TCS 架构。...它不需要检测失败请求,因为“后备”请求已经在进行Atlassian 主要开发者 David Connard 解释了这种方法细节。...为了实现这种隔离,TCS 服务器失效广播系统将所有失效广播数据和处理线程复制到单独特定于区域队列。然后,隔离工作线程仅从其中一个队列发布到每个目标区域。...除了提高系统可用性外,Atlassian 工程师还采用了多种方法来伸缩系统,包括使用 SNS 扇出模式、包含边车网络监控功能自定义请求负载平衡策略,以及采用 gRPC 作为 HTTP API 低延迟替代方案...原文链接: https://www.infoq.com/news/2022/09/atlassian-high-availability/ 声明:本文为InfoQ翻译,未经许可禁止转载。

    24720

    【处置手册】Confluence本地文件泄露漏洞(CVE-2019-3394)

    /classes目录; LDAP认证凭据(位于atlassian-user.xml); 其他可能存在敏感信息 参考链接: https://jira.atlassian.com/browse/CONFSERVER...1) 用户可进入“设置”->“站点管理”->“备份还原”,备份Confluence数据。 ?...从而限制无法将图片导出至Word文档; (2)验证缓解措施是否生效:新建一个包含图片页面,将其导出至Word,确认导出Word文件已经包含图片。...END 作者:绿盟科技安全服务部 声明 本安全公告仅用来描述可能存在安全问题,绿盟科技不为此安全公告提供任何保证或承诺。...绿盟科技拥有对此安全公告修改和解释权。如欲转载或传播此安全公告,必须保证此安全公告完整性,包括版权声明等全部内容。

    99810

    机器人操作系统ROS1和ROS2各版本联通性笔记

    ROS2DDS版本有差异性,dashing和foxy有不能联通情况,micro-ros也有一些不稳定问题。 安装ROS2 foxy非常简单: ? ?...使用windows或linuxdashing版本,一切正常如下: ? 但是如果使用foxy,调试结果如下: ? ? 有问题。版本不匹配,如果匹配一切ok。...在RTOS上第一个micro-ROS应用 在本教程,将从上一教程为实时操作系统(RTOS)学习如何构建应用程序。...将看到如何用应用程序刷新微控制器板,以及如何从在Linux上运行ROS 2微处理器中进行通信。(本教程介绍了micro-ROS支持所有三个RTOS,即NuttX,FreeRTOS和Zephyr。...用RCL和RCLC编程 在本教程深入学习micro-ROS C++ API概念。如果已经熟悉ROS 2 C++ API或底层ROS客户端支持库(rcl),将很快掌握这部分内容。

    1.3K20

    【安全事件】FireEye遭受APT攻击,红队工具箱被盗

    其中部分工具已被发布到社区和开源虚拟机CommandoVM,有些工具经过修改可绕过安全工具常规检测,还有部分工具框架是由Red Team内部开发。...此次泄漏红队工具箱涉及0day漏洞和未公开技术,目前暂未发现工具箱被散播和使用。...3.2 系统文件扫描 YARA由VirusTotal发布,用于研究人员识别和分析恶意样本,基于文本和二进制特征匹配原理,通过命令行界面或带有YARA-Python扩展名Python脚本使用。...声明 本安全公告仅用来描述可能存在安全问题,绿盟科技不为此安全公告提供任何保证或承诺。...绿盟科技拥有对此安全公告修改和解释权。如欲转载或传播此安全公告,必须保证此安全公告完整性,包括版权声明等全部内容。

    1.1K60

    使用SPIN技术对LLM进行自我博弈微调训练

    自我博弈在MARL有效性已经得到证实,但将其应用于大型语言模型(llm)增强是一种新方法。在大型语言模型应用自我博弈有可能进一步提高他们能力,使他们能够生成更连贯、信息丰富文本。...在竞争环境,算法副本相互竞争以达到特定目标。在协作设置,算法副本一起工作以实现共同目标。它还可以与其他学习技术相结合,如监督学习和强化学习,以进一步提高算法性能。...主模型工作是最小化损失函数,即衡量来自真实数据配对分配值来自对手模型反应配对分配值之间差异。在整个训练过程,主模型调整其参数以最小化该损失函数。...对于数据集,他们使用了更大Ultrachat200k语料库子集,该语料库由使用OpenAITurbo api生成大约140万个对话组成。...这些变量每一个都取决于基础真实数据或先前创建合成数据。 而lambda是一个正则化参数,用于控制偏差。在KL正则化项中使用它来惩罚对手模型分布目标数据分布之间差异。

    46210

    网站开启HSTS增强安全性

    / HSTS简介 HSTS作用是强制客户端(如浏览器)使用HTTPS服务器创建连接。...这意味着两点: 在接下来31536000sec(即一年),浏览器向example.com另一个子域名发送HTTP请求时,必须采用HTTPS来发起连接。...在接下来一年,如果exam​​ple.com服务器发送TLS证书无效,用户不能忽略浏览器警告继续访问网站。...,如果你弄了后没有A+,F12检查有没有引用非Htts资源,删除后就有A+辽,前提是所有的配置都没问题 Apache配置请移步:https://qsh5.cn/1415.html 版权属于:奥秘Sir...(除特别注明外) 本文链接:https://blog.say521.cn/archives/274.html 本站文章采用 知识共享署名4.0 国际许可协议进行许可,请在转载时注明出处及本声明

    64130

    Jira服务工作台路径遍历导致敏感信息泄露漏洞分析

    JIRA Servcie Desk是专门为终端用户提交工单到客户支持团队而设计,它也可适用于开发团队,可JIRA Software等同类产品配合使用。...请求会返回所有查询相关数据信息,当然你可以把jqlQuery查询参数更改成其它。 GET /servicedesk/customer/../.....这种简单URL匹配重定向跳转,看似是JIRA自己对管理员门户一种安全保护机制。之后,JIRA方给出了以下简单修复方案: ^/[^?]*\.\.....*$ / 这个修补方案有点可笑,它只声明了用户有限访问规则,即访问到什么什么就实行跳转...该漏洞是我在Bugcrowd平台中参与Atlassian Bug Bash众测项目发现,由于该漏洞最终可对Atlassian核心服务造成影响,有危及大量Atlassian客户风险,最终Atlassian

    2.3K30

    大语言模型量化方法对比:GPTQ、GGUF、AWQ

    我们希望简单地使用较小位变体,而是希望在丢失太多信息情况下将较大位表示映射到较小位。 所以一般情况下,我们经常使用一种名为4bit-NormalFloat (NF4)新格式来实现这一点。...在NF4,量化级别相对于归一化权重是均匀间隔,从而有效地表示原始32位权重。 去量化:虽然权重以4位存储,但它们在计算期间被去量化,从而在推理期间提高性能。...该方法背后思想是,尝试通过最小化该权重均方误差将所有权重压缩到4位。在推理过程,它将动态地将其权重去量化为float16,以提高性能,同时保持低内存。...,但我们可以使用之前相同管道,也就是是不需要修改代码,这是使用GPTQ一大好处。...所以他们论文提到了GPTQ相比可以由显著加速,同时保持了相似的,有时甚至更好性能。 该方法还是比较新,还没有被采用到GPTQ和GGUF程度。

    6.6K61

    微调 Zephyr 7B 量化模型,应用于客户聊天机器人自定义任务

    值得一提是,GPTQ 方法 bitsandbytes 提出训练后量化技术略有不同,因为它需要使用校准数据集。 GPTQ 是什么?...实现所需包 LLM:Zephyr 7B Alpha: Zephyr 是一系列旨在作为有用助手语言模型。...Zephyr-7B-α 是该系列第一个模型,它是 mistralai/Mistral-7B-v0.1[4] 微调版本,使用 直接偏好优化(DPO)[5] 在公开可用合成数据集上进行了训练。...PEFT 方法仅微调少量(额外)模型参数,显著降低了计算和存储成本,因为微调大规模 PLMs 成本极高。最新顶级 PEFT 技术实现了全微调相当性能。...AutoGPTQ 一个基于 GPTQ 算法易于使用 LLMs 量化包,具有用户友好 api

    59710

    zephyr笔记 2.3.2 内存池

    我正在学习 Zephyr,一个很可能会用到很多物联网设备上操作系统,如果你也感兴趣,可点此查看帖子zephyr学习笔记汇总。 2 概念 可以定义任意数量内存池。 每个内存池都由其内存地址引用。...内存池缓冲区必须N字节边界对齐,其中N是大于2幂(即4,8,16,…)。 为确保缓冲区所有内存块与此边界相似,最小块大小必须也是N倍数。 一个需要使用内存块线程只是从内存池中分配它。...任何数量线程可能同时在内存池中等待; 当合适内存块变得可用时,它被赋予等待时间最长最高优先级线程。 堆不同,如果需要,可以定义多个内存池。...如果块集包含空闲块,则内存池将尝试通过拆分较大尺寸空闲块或合并较小尺寸空闲块来自动创建一个;如果不能创建合适块,则分配请求失败。...请注意,应用程序实际上会收到一个256字节内存块,因为这是内存池支持最接近匹配大小。

    56320
    领券